Job Description: Coordinator SBO Revenue Integrity This position is responsible for building and maintaining the EHR contract modules in Epic for the Single Billing Office (SBO) at Bay Area Hospital. The coordinator is responsible for system build, monitoring and working claim variances and collaborating with payers to resolve reimbursement related issues. This position also manages payer plan records and remit code mapping in collaboration with the other Community Connect partners.
